Cat Can’t Use Its Back Legs? It’s a Medical Emergency
WebSaddle Thrombus. The moment a blood clot dislodges as well as trapped in the aorta’s pelvic end, there will be a decreased flow of blood to the legs. This is common in cats that suffer from heart disease. Fortunately, this can be treated with the help of your trusted veterinarian through managing the pain of your cat and dissolving the clot.
